当前位置: 代码迷 >> ASP.NET >> 用SqlBulkCopy向数据库插入数据, 当有重复主键时, 怎么快速跳过
  详细解决方案

用SqlBulkCopy向数据库插入数据, 当有重复主键时, 怎么快速跳过

热度:9069   发布时间:2013-02-25 00:00:00.0
用SqlBulkCopy向数据库插入数据, 当有重复主键时, 如何快速跳过?
例如,数据库只有一列(且是主键),现在有10W条数据需要插入到数据库中,已经全部放到一个只有一列的DataTable中,现在要把它用SqlBulkCopy全部插入到数据库中,但是在中途如果一出现主键冲突,SqlBulkCopy就会停止操作,抛出Exception,插入失败了,请问有什么办法解决吗?




反正我要实现的是快速批量插入到数据库


实际上,我的操作是,在一个记事本里,有很多个32位条型码,我现在要把他们全部插入到数据库中,一个一个插入太慢了,有什么好的方法吗?

------解决方案--------------------------------------------------------

------解决方案--------------------------------------------------------

------解决方案--------------------------------------------------------